Marley Alles started out in accounting. She thought that her dream was to work at a big company. âAnd then once I got there, I was like âoh, thatâs it,â she told TechCrunch. Alles began fostering other passions and found herself curious about the world of startups. She would listen to every podcast and read each book, taking notes on topics that interested her. She didnât think much of it until one summer when so many of her friends got married, that she found herself spending thousands of dollars on bridesmaid dresses and bachelorette looks. One day, someone approached her and asked to borrow one of her dresses. âI was like âyeah, for sure, take it,ââ she recalled. âAnd then I thought, âhow can this be done on a larger scale?ââ Alles had all these expensive dresses just sitting in her closet. She didnât want to sell it, but she knew she probably would never wear those gowns again. âThatâs what led me, long story short, to create Rax,â she said. Alles launched Rax earlier this year as a peer-to-peer clothing rental company. It functions right now as a marketplace (it does not own any clothing inventory), where users scroll through listings and connect with people who have clothing items they want to rent. Sheâs bootstrapped the company so far, enough to fully code the app and officially launch it. The first few customers were her friends and family, and the rest came by word of mouth. Alles said she leaned into the idea of âbuilding in public,â where she posted online about her adventures creating this product in hopes of amassing an engaged audience of potential customers.
